Driveway pad construction involves creating a solid, level surface that provides a reliable parking area and access point for residential and commercial properties. This service typically includes preparing the ground, laying a foundation, and installing a durable surface such as concrete, asphalt, or pavers. Proper construction ensures the driveway can withstand regular vehicle traffic, resist cracking, and maintain its appearance over time. Skilled service providers can tailor the project to match the specific needs of each property, whether it’s a small residential driveway or a larger commercial access point.

Many property owners turn to driveway pad construction to address common problems like uneven surfaces, cracks, and drainage issues. An improperly built or deteriorating driveway can lead to water pooling, damage to vehicles, and safety hazards. By investing in a well-constructed driveway pad, homeowners can improve the functionality and appearance of their property while reducing ongoing maintenance concerns. It also helps prevent further structural issues that can arise from poor drainage or unstable ground, ultimately extending the lifespan of the driveway.

Driveway pad construction services are frequently used on a variety of property types, including single-family homes, apartment complexes, and small businesses. Residential properties often require a sturdy surface for daily parking and easy access to garages or front doors. Commercial properties, on the other hand, may need larger or more durable pads to accommodate frequent vehicle traffic and heavy loads. Additionally, properties with sloped or uneven terrain can benefit from professional construction to create a level, stable surface that improves safety and usability.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Pad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fairfax,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way pad repairs or patching in Fairfax often range from $250-$600. Many routine touch-ups fall within this band, depending on the extent of the damage and material used.

Standard Driveway Pads - Installing a new concrete driveway pad generally costs between $1,200 and $3,500. Most projects for residential driveways land in this range, with larger or more complex designs reaching higher prices.

Full Replacement - Complete driveway replacements in the Fairfax area can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ects or those involving site prep tend to push costs into the upper tiers.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om designs, decorative finishes, or extensive driveway areas may cost $8,000+ in Fairfax. These projects are less common and typically involve higher material and labor costs, reflecting their compl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in constructing a driveway pad? Driveway pad construction typically includes site preparation, excavation, base layer installation, and pouring concrete or asphalt to create a durable surface.

What materials are commonly used for driveway pads? Common materials for driveway pads include concrete, asphalt, and sometimes pavers, depending on the desired look and durability requirements.

How do local contractors prepare the site for driveway pad construction? Contractors usually clear the area, remove existing materials if needed, level the ground, and install a stable base before laying the driveway surface.

What factors influence the choice of driveway pad design? Factors include the property's layout, intended use, load-bearing needs, and aesthetic preferences, which local service providers can help assess.

Why should homeowners consider professional driveway pad construction? Professional contractors ensure proper installation, durability, and compliance with local building standards, helping to extend the lifespan of the driveway.
